    Electronic Commerce

    When you think of Internet-based business, you probably think of businesses selling to

    individual customers. It may surprise you to learn that business-to-business e-commerce is the

    fastest growing area of e-commerce and outpaces consumer retailing by millions of dollars.

    You may also be under the impression that e-commerce is dead because of all the bad publicity

    Electronic commerce, commonly known as E-commerceor eCommerce, is trading in productsor services using computer networks, such as the Internet. 7lectronic commerce draws ontechnologies such as mobile commerce, electronic funds transfer,supply chain management,Internet marketing, online transaction processing, electronic data interchange7+I3, inventorymanagement systems,and automateddata collectionsystems. :odern electronic commercetypically uses the World Wide Webfor at least one part of the transaction"s life cycle, although itmay also use other technologies such as e-mail.

    Internet Technology and the Digital Firm

    *he Internet has proved to be the perfect vehicle for the new information infrastructure re'uired

    by the digital firm because of its open standards and structure. Bo other methodology or

    technology has proven to work as well as the Internet for distributing information and bringing

    people together. It"s cheap and relatively easy to use the Internet as the conduit for connecting

    customers, suppliers, and employees of a firm. Cery few products have been created that allow

    an organiAation to erase the lines between divisions and disseminate information to anyone and

    everyone as the Internet.
